Charleston Gray Watermelon (Citrullus lanatus) is an oblong or elongated watermelon that gets its name from its greenish gray rind. Introduced in 1954, this variety of watermelon will produce 30-40 lb fruit that are on average 24" long and 10" wide. Sweet, juicy, fiber-less flesh. Excellent for home garden or market 

Germination in 3-10 days, maturity in 85-90 days
